1 hour ago, new2cruising2006 said:

This will be the first time I will be platinum.  I am wondering how I go about booking my 2 free specialty dining meals.  Do I have to wait until I'm on board?  

Also, can anyone give info about the ship tour that is included?  Is it worth it?  Thanks

The system takes dinner reservations and doesn't care how you intend to pay. At the time of dinner, you tell the hostess weather you are paying via room charge, free at sea dining package, paid dining package, or platinum voucher. You need to bring the voucher with you (they will be left in your stateroom on embarkation day along with a laundry voucher).

 

Currently, Platinum vouchers can be used for any restaurant. 

 

Book exactly 125 days prior to departure. If the system blocks you, you will need to talk to a reservation agent. If you want to eat at the same restaurant more than once, you need to talk to a reservation agent. 

 

Book fixed priced restaurants (Moderno or Teppanyaki) first so you are not charged. Then book a la carte restaurants (everything else). 

 

On embarkation day, go to the Cruise Next desk and sign up for the Wines Around the World wine tasting. The Behind the Scenes tours have not resumed after the pandemic. They still don't want germy passengers in the crew areas. Make sure you know your other discounts.

6 hours ago, Something fun! said:

Book fixed price restaurants first: Does this mean online or in person or first as in earlier in the cruise? For instance, I have the 2 platinum dinners and one FAS dinner.  Wouldn't they only charge me if I made more than 3 reservations? Or the system would only account for the FAS?

This applies whether you reserve online or over the phone. If you are making reservations onboard then it doesn’t matter as nobody gets charged anything for reserving onboard.

 

The key thing is the order that the reservations are made. The times of the reservations themselves in irrelevant, so you could reserve Moderno first, for the last day of the cruise, and then a la carte places for the first few days and be fine, but if you booked a la carte for the end of the cruise first and then Moderno for embarkation day last then you may end up paying.
